The original "Hawaii Five-O" television series, which aired from 1968 to 1980, holds a special place in the annals of TV history. Created by Leonard Freeman, this police procedural drama was known for its picturesque Hawaiian setting, gripping storylines, and iconic theme music. Kona, often affectionately referred to as the "Kona District," is located on the western coast of the Big Island of Hawaii, officially known as Hawai'i Island. The Big Island is the largest and southernmost island in the Hawaiian archipelago. The Kona District is divided into two main regions: North Kona and South Kona.
